Role Overview We are seeking a skilled and detail-oriented Automotive Cybersecurity Verification Engineer to join our team. The ideal candidate will be responsible for verifying and validating cybersecurity requirements, ensuring compliance with industry standards, and supporting secure software and hardware development lifecycles. This role requires a strong background in automotive cybersecurity, testing methodologies, and a passion for safeguarding connected vehicles. Key Responsibilities Cybersecurity Testing: Perform security verification and validation activities, including penetration testing, fuzz testing, and vulnerability assessments on automotive systems. Develop, execute, and maintain test cases for cybersecurity controls such as secure boot, secure flashing, and secure communication. Standards Compliance: Ensure compliance with ISO/SAE 21434, UNECE R155, R156, and other automotive cybersecurity standards and regulations. Validate implementation against Threat Analysis and Risk Assessment (TARA) outcomes. Automation and Tools: Design and implement automated test scripts to enhance cybersecurity testing efficiency. Use tools like CANoe, Wireshark, and Python-based frameworks for testing and analysis. Collaboration: Work closely with development teams to identify and address cybersecurity vulnerabilities during the product lifecycle. Provide feedback to system engineers and architects for improving system-level security measures. Documentation and Reporting: Document test plans, results, and detected vulnerabilities in detail. Prepare cybersecurity verification reports for stakeholders and regulatory audits. Purpose The Cybersecurity Engineer (PCS Coordinator/ CS Project Manager) is a lead Product Cybersecurity Engineer within the development process at GTT. The PCS Coordinator is an appointed Product Cybersecurity Engineer (PCSE) with sufficient technical knowledge within product cybersecurity and domain, expected to coordinate the cybersecurity work on assigned Techno Stream and act as the gateway between his Techno Stream and organisation to ensure execution of cybersecurity activities within the Techno Stream. Each PCS Coordinator at GTT has responsibility to drive CS activities for at least one EUF, system, subsystem, or component (ECU) with E/E contents. All Techno Streams with this ownership shall have an appointed PCS Coordinator to plan and execute related PCSMS activities also generate needed documentation. Responsibilities Act as Vehicle CS Coordinator within central PCSMS Team and take on the below responsibilities: Act as CS Epic Owner in case of existence any specific cybersecurity EPIC. Create / Update / Refine cybersecurity work packages for various vehicle programs, supporting intro block s epic owners or work package Leaders. Monitor the progress of CS activities performed by Techno Stream to identify certification & compliance related risks and help development streams to address the same within specified time limits. Provide necessary guidance and clarity to the stakeholders on the cybersecurity deliverables with the release of official work packages. Follow up the objective, entry, exit and acceptance criterion of Cybersecurity deliverables for every Vehicle Development milestone (from concept until End of Life) and ensure compliance. Release official Product Cybersecurity time plan thereby identifying program risks, plan mitigations and further secure consensus within the stakeholders. Reporting in periodic Cybersecurity Program reviews concentrating on the time & quality of deliverables for every milestone. Coordinate & facilitate effective communication between internal & external (if applicable) cybersecurity stakeholders to achieve the common objective of R155 Cybersecurity Vehicle Type Approval Certification in line with the business requirements. Support the engagements with regional technical services & type approval authorities related to R155 Cybersecurity Vehicle Type Approval as per the business requirements.
